Use it as a casual Reston option with clear hours
The most reliable reason to keep Willard's BBQ on a Reston shortlist is practical planning. Its hours are Monday through Thursday from 10:30 AM to 8 PM, Friday and Saturday from 10:30 AM to 8:30 PM, Sunday from 10:30 AM to 8 PM. Those hours give the venue a consistent daily rhythm, beginning at the same time each day and extending into the evening, with only a modest weekend adjustment on Friday and Saturday. The dress code is casual, which makes it easier to consider when the goal is a direct, informal plan rather than a formal dining plan.

The Vibe
Willard's reads as deliberate counter-programming to Reston's polished, globally inflected restaurants. The editorial frames it as a process-first barbecue shop that privileges time at the pit, fuel, and product volume over table-turn economics or curated wine lists. That orientation gives the place a classic, no-frills spirit: meat and smoke take precedence, sourcing matters, and the atmosphere follows function rather than trend. Located outside the densest commercial cluster, Willard's feels utilitarian and rooted in regional barbecue traditions rather than the curated refinement that dominates nearby dining corridors.
Best For
Willard's is best for diners who want straightforward, meat-forward barbecue rather than a polished, wine-forward night out. It suits groups and family outings that prioritize shared plates of smoked meat, and solo visitors who are focused on the quality of the pit work will find the format satisfying. Because the operation emphasizes slow smoking and ingredient sourcing, the restaurant aligns with classic lunch and dinner occasions when barbecue is most commonly enjoyed. It functions as an alternative to the town center's trendier formats for those seeking an honest, process-driven meal.
Ordering Tips
Prioritize the smoked meats that showcase long cook times and focused sourcing: the signature Texas brisket, pulled pork, ribs, burnt ends, and Bay of Pigs are the natural starting points. Because the write-up stresses that smoking amplifies the quality of the meat, opt for a sampling approach—order a couple of different cuts or a platter—so you can compare texture and smoke levels. If available, highlight brisket and burnt ends to experience the payoff of extended pit time; choose ribs or pulled pork for a different texture and sauce balance.

Restaurant context
How it compares in Reston
Choose Heirloom when the meal needs a more composed restaurant feel; choose Willard's BBQ when the point is value, speed, a casual table. The booking friction should be lower here than at Reston's more polished dining rooms, which makes it the safer pick for last-minute plans.
PassionFish is the better match for seafood and a more deliberate dinner, while Corsica Wine Bar fits drink-led evenings and date-night pacing. Willard's BBQ works better for families, solo meals, groups that want a relaxed meal without treating dinner as the main event.
Thai Luang is the cross-shop when the group wants Thai flavors instead of barbecue, Pitango Gelato is better as an after-meal stop than a direct dinner substitute.
